Insomniac Games has shared a first look at Marvel’s Moon Knight-style suits Spider-Man 2. These are Moon and Shadow Spidey costumes and they look really cool! Peter Parker will receive the Moon costume, while Miles Morales will receive the Shadow costume.

As you can see, Luna’s costume is clearly inspired by Moon Knight from the Disney Plus TV series from earlier this year. Luna’s costume is actually from the comics. In Infinity War things got pretty wild at a time when several heroes merge with each other.

The moment is brief, but in it Spider-Man and Moon Knight truly come together, and the moon suit we see in Spider-Man 2 brings that great combination to life.

In the game: “The Spider-Men, Peter Parker and Miles Morales, enter new chapters in their lives as they balance their responsibilities as protectors of Marvel’s New York. As Harry Osborne, Peter’s best friend, comes back into his life, and Miles tries to build his future beyond high school, the relationship between our heroes is tested and strained as the symbiote appears to threaten them, the town and those who love. “

This new chapter in the series will feature a number of popular Spider-Man villains, including Kraven the Hunter and Venom, voiced by the Candyman star. Tony Todd. Other characters include Mr. Negative, Harry Osborn, and Mary Jane Watson.

It has been made clear that the version of Venom in this game is not Eddie Brock. It hasn’t been revealed yet who he is, but it will most likely be Harry Osborn. At least that’s the vibe fans got from the latest trailer released.

Speaking about playing Venom, Tony Todd said: “Venom was fun to do. I wanted to make sure there was a joyous quality to his destruction. I wanted a sense of joy, tenacity and goodness!” For more details on Venom and the game, click here.

Both of these skins are included in Marvel’s Deluxe Edition Spider-Man 2, so you know what to do if you want both of these skins. Insomniac’s sequel will finally launch later this month, on October 20th, exclusively for PS5.
